Transaction 58f2c56f9f39522c0945dad5eb28a084d041cbfd256a2a6a09c2674c0b83f3a3
1 Input
1 Output
-
58f2c56f9f39522c0945dad5eb28a084d041cbfd256a2a6a09c2674c0b83f3a3:0
- value
- 18662
- script pubkey
- OP_0 OP_PUSHBYTES_20 137d590d0476a38261f8e869aa68f3fd97fc24b0
- address
- bc1qzd74jrgyw63cyc0cap56568nlktlcf9s5vesha